Handover Note — Director Transition, Veltrix Instruments

To the incoming director: the launch plan for the Corvana hydration monitor is at stage three of five. Retail commitments in Dunmarsh and Ellerby are signed; the Pellan Bay pilot remains pending legal review. Marketing assets are approved through week six, but the pricing ladder still needs your sign-off before the distributor briefing. Meera Solvane holds the full timeline and risk register. One item requires your immediate, discreet attention before Friday's steering call.

management briefing: Headcount on the Belix team goes from 60 to 93 by the end of November. Gross margin on Belix came in at 23 percent against a plan of 47 percent.

Subject: Key rotation — Quillhopper queue retirement

Team: as of Thursday we cut over from the homegrown Quillhopper job queue to Trundle. All workers on the old queue stop accepting jobs Friday noon. As part of the cutover we rotated the service credentials; the old Quillhopper key is revoked today. Update your worker configs before the sync. Dashboards move to the Trundle panel in Obslet. Questions to Marisol before Wednesday. New key for the Trundle broker follows below.

gateway credential: kto15_8KtvEYSD8WJ9Uyq

## Ticket: Tidewatch widget config drift

New folks: the Tidewatch tide-table widget is serving inconsistent predictions because the three render nodes behind it have drifted apart. Node C still uses the deprecated Stornbay datum offset, and refresh intervals vary from 10 to 45 minutes across nodes, so adjacent page loads can show different high-tide times. This is drift, not a data bug — do not patch the prediction library. We will reconcile all nodes to the baseline this sprint. The target configuration every node must match is listed below.

config for fawep-hafop:
druix:
  pin: 6309
  tenant: sorix
  seal: seal_4ebdd4c2
  metrics_host: metrics.druix.kelviworks.local
  standby_team: aldius
  escalation: pelix-aldmir
  nonce: 40d619